दिनांक वस्तु जावास्क्रिप्ट भाषा में निर्मित एक डेटा प्रकार है। दिनांक ऑब्जेक्ट नई दिनांक ( ) के साथ बनाए जाते हैं जैसा कि नीचे दिखाया गया है।
एक बार डेट ऑब्जेक्ट बन जाने के बाद, कई तरीके आपको उस पर काम करने की अनुमति देते हैं। अधिकांश विधियां आपको स्थानीय समय या यूटीसी (सार्वभौमिक, या जीएमटी) समय का उपयोग करके ऑब्जेक्ट के वर्ष, माह, दिन, घंटे, मिनट, सेकंड और मिलीसेकंड फ़ील्ड प्राप्त करने और सेट करने की अनुमति देती हैं।
दिनांक वस्तु का getUTCDate () फ़ंक्शन सार्वभौमिक समय के अनुसार महीने के वर्तमान दिनांक के दिन को लौटाता है।
सिंटैक्स
इसका सिंटैक्स इस प्रकार है
dateObj.getUTCDate();
उदाहरण
<html> <head> <title>JavaScript Example</title> </head> <body> <script type="text/javascript"> var dateObj = new Date('september 26, 89 12:4:25:96'); document.write(dateObj.getUTCDate()); </script> </body> </html>
आउटपुट
26
उदाहरण
यदि आप महीने की तारीख का उल्लेख नहीं करते हैं तो डिफ़ॉल्ट रूप से 1 इस फ़ंक्शन द्वारा सार्वभौमिक समय के अनुसार वापस कर दिया जाएगा।
<html> <head> <title>JavaScript Example</title> </head> <body> <script type="text/javascript"> var dateObj = new Date('September, 1989 00:4:00'); document.write(dateObj.getUTCDate()); </script> </body> </html>
आउटपुट
31
उदाहरण
यदि आप दिनांक ऑब्जेक्ट बनाते समय कंस्ट्रक्टर को कोई मान नहीं देते हैं, तो यह फ़ंक्शन सार्वभौमिक समय के अनुसार वर्तमान तिथि (वर्तमान दिनों की तारीख) के महीने का दिन लौटाता है।
<html> <head> <title>JavaScript Example</title> </head> <body> <script type="text/javascript"> var dateObj = new Date(); document.write(dateObj.getUTCDate()); </script> </body> </html>
आउटपुट
25